Sev with sattu flour and rice flour as main ingredients. Garlic, fennel is added for flavour and red chillies are added to make it spicy.Ingredients
Rice flour 1 cupSattu flour – 1 cup
Besan – 1/4 cup
Oil – 1 tsp
Salt – As needed
Oil – to deep fry
To grind to paste
Garlic, big – 6 flakesRed chilli – 6
Fennel seeds – 1 tsp
Method
- Grind garlic, red chilli and fennel with little water smoothly to a paste.
- In a mixing bowl, take rice flour, sattu flour, besan, oil, ground paste, salt and mix well. Add water as needed to make soft dough without any cracks.
- Fill the murukku press with prepared dough. Heat oil and squeeze over hot oil.
- Cook over medium flame and drain once bubbles ceases.
Notes
- Sattu flour is nothing but roasted chickpeas made into flour.
- If you do not have sattu flour, use besan.
- Fennel, garlic add a lot of flavour to the sev.
- Do not add more oil than mentioned.
- Make sure to use fine rice flour as the sattu flour by itself is slightly coarse.
